What Types of Work and Facilities Can School Speech Therapists Expect in Marysville, WA?

As a Speech & Language Pathologist working as a School Speech Therapist in Marysville, Washington, you can anticipate a diverse and rewarding range of responsibilities in various educational settings. In Marysville, you will have the opportunity to work within public and private elementary and secondary schools, as well as specialized educational facilities catering to students with unique learning needs. Your primary focus will be on assessing and diagnosing communication disorders, developing individualized treatment plans, and collaborating closely with educators, parents, and other healthcare professionals to ensure students receive the necessary support for their speech and language development. Additionally, you may engage in group therapy sessions and implement interventions that promote effective communication skills, ultimately enhancing students’ academic success and social interaction in a nurturing school environment.

What types of experience are required or preferred for a School SLP Travel job in Marysville?

Candidates typically need a master’s degree in speech-language pathology and a state license to practice, along with clinical experience in various educational settings. Additionally, familiarity with the unique needs of diverse student populations and the ability to collaborate with educators and parents are highly preferred.
